PREDECESSORS AND SHORT HISTORY:
The estate was granted to Thakur Mehjal, younger son of
Rao Shri Jagmal of Sirohi
(1483/1523). Estate holders were...
- Rao MEHJAL,
Rao of Bisalpur and Vagsin, he was granted the jagir
of Bisalpur as well as the jagir of Vagsin, married
and had issue, five sons. He died in 1540 samvat.
- Rao Kalla (qv)
- Kunwar Pasan Singh, he was granted the jagir of
Sagaliya.
- Kunwar Raimal Singh, he was granted the jagir of
Batwada.
- Kunwar Devi Singh, he was granted the jagir of
Bedla.
- Kunwar Parbat Singh, he was granted the jagir of
Sokada.
- Rao KALLA,
Rao of Bisalpur, married and had issue, three sons.
- Thakur Aaskaran Singh, he was granted the jagir of
Bakali, married and had issue, three sons.
- Thakur Dalpat Singh, married and had issue,
eleven sons.
- Kunwar Madho Singh
- Thakur Raj Singh, he was granted the jagir of
Khivandi
- Rao Patta (qv)
- Kunwar Maheshdas
- Rao PATTA,
Rao of Bisalpur, married and had issue, four sons.
